| 1-BENZYLOXY-2-METHOXY-4-(1-PROPENYL)BENZENE Basic information |
| 1-BENZYLOXY-2-METHOXY-4-(1-PROPENYL)BENZENE Chemical Properties |
Melting point | 59-63 °C(lit.) | solubility | soluble in Methanol | form | powder to crystal | color | White to Almost white | Odor | spicy | JECFA Number | 1268 | LogP | 4.344 (est) | CAS DataBase Reference | 92666-21-2 |
WGK Germany | 3 | RTECS | CY8225000 | HS Code | 2909.30.6000 | toxicity | The acute oral LD50 in rats was reported as 4.9 g/kg. The acute dermal LD50 was reported as > 3 g/kg in the rabbit |
| 1-BENZYLOXY-2-METHOXY-4-(1-PROPENYL)BENZENE Usage And Synthesis |
Chemical Properties | White, crystalline solid; floral odor of the carnation type. Soluble in alcohol, ether. Combustible. | Chemical Properties | Colorless prismatic crystals. M.P. 30° C. Very faint, warm-spicy odor with a haylike undertone. Like most other crystalline materials, it can display a range of unusual odors mostly deriving from surface adsorption. The odor of the material itself is best evaluated when dissolved in an odorless solvent, e.g. Diethyl phthalate. A 5% solution in this solvent has hardly any odor at all. Insoluble in water, poorly soluble in Propylene glycol, somewhat soluble in alcohol, soluble in oils. | Uses | 1-Benzyloxy-2-methoxy-4-(1-propenyl)benzene is mainly used as a fixative in heavy floral fragrance types, in carnation and many types of spicy fragrances, and as a sweetener along with Rose fragrances, etc. It seems to be much less popular than the Benzyl-iso+ugenol. The latter being sweeter and more versatile in use. | Occurrence | Apparently has not been reported to occur in nature. | Uses | Perfumery, fixative. | Definition | ChEBI: (E)-isoeugenyl benzyl ether is a member of methoxybenzenes. | Preparation | By benzylation of isoeugenol. |
